At its core, a blockchain is a distributed, immutable ledger. Imagine a continuously growing list of records, called blocks, which are securely linked together using cryptography. Each block contains a cryptographic hash of the previous block, a timestamp, and transaction data. This chaining mechanism makes the ledger incredibly resistant to modification. If someone were to tamper with a block, the hash would change, invalidating all subsequent blocks and immediately flagging the alteration. This inherent security is the bedrock of blockchain’s appeal.

The concept of decentralization is where blockchain truly shines. Instead of a single point of control, like a company’s server or a bank’s database, a blockchain is shared across a network of computers, or nodes. Every participant in the network holds a copy of the ledger, and any new transactions must be verified by a consensus mechanism agreed upon by the network’s participants. This distributed nature means there’s no single point of failure, making the system remarkably resilient and transparent. For a transaction to be added to the blockchain, a majority of the network must agree on its validity. This collective agreement is what fosters trust in a system that, by design, eliminates the need for a central authority.

Then there are smart contracts, often described as "self-executing contracts with the terms of the agreement directly written into code." These digital agreements are stored on the blockchain and automatically execute when predefined conditions are met. For instance, an insurance policy could be written as a smart contract. If flight data indicates a flight has been delayed by more than two hours, the smart contract could automatically disburse the payout to the policyholder, eliminating the need for claims processing and paperwork. This automation promises to streamline countless industries, reducing costs, minimizing delays, and preventing disputes.

While the promise of blockchain is immense, it’s important to acknowledge that the technology is still evolving. Scalability remains a challenge for some blockchains, meaning they can struggle to handle a high volume of transactions efficiently. Energy consumption, particularly for proof-of-work consensus mechanisms like those used by Bitcoin, has also drawn criticism. However, ongoing research and development are continuously addressing these issues, with new consensus mechanisms and layer-two solutions emerging to improve speed and reduce environmental impact.

What is Real Estate Tokenization?

At its core, real estate tokenization involves dividing a physical asset, like a property, into smaller units called tokens. These tokens represent fractional ownership, which can then be bought, sold, and traded on digital platforms. Essentially, it democratizes real estate investment, allowing anyone with a modest amount of capital to own a piece of a high-value property. This innovation leverages blockchain technology to ensure transparency, security, and efficiency in transactions.

The Power of Blockchain

Blockchain, the backbone of tokenization, offers an immutable ledger that records every transaction. This transparency not only reduces the risk of fraud but also ensures that all stakeholders have access to the same information in real-time. The decentralized nature of blockchain means there's no central authority, which can eliminate the need for middlemen, thereby reducing costs and increasing liquidity.
